look up any word, like sex:

2 definitions by Sewbrmom

Someone who is loud, obnoxious and very much not liked.
Rooted in the horrible sounds and smells of a colonoscopy prep which are both loud and obnoxious.
Why did David act so rude and obnoxious when Julie came over? What is his problem?
Don't pay any attention to him. He's a total ass whistle.
by Sewbrmom February 06, 2013
2 1
Someone who only posts every little detail about their lives and only reads responses to their own postings.
I thought Jane would see the post about meeting up for lunch.

Na, she's so facebook-centric if you don't post to her directly she'll never bother to see it.
by Sewbrmom August 01, 2010
0 0